www.hunschool.orgThe Hun School of Princeton is an all gender, private day and boarding school in Princeton, New Jersey, USA. Individual attention and strong student-faculty relationships are the hallmarks of the School. On the 50-acre campus between Philadelphia and New York City, student-centered, hands-on learning prepares students for the global community in which they will live and work. The Hun School is comprised of 670 students in its Middle School, Upper School, and Postgraduate Program. Our campus is home to students from more than twenty countries.
